Bug 293832 - [dsf-gdb] Ask gdb for variable value, even if it is a complex type

Currently, CDT does not ask GDB for the value of the variables it
believes to be of complex types, such as structures. However, as
described in the bug, it assumes that a typedefed pointer is a complex
structure. Because of that, it displays a value of "{...}" for it
instead of the pointer value.

By asking GDB for the value of the variable even if it's of a complex
type, CDT will always display the right thing for the value. This will
cause a few more -var-evaluate-expression calls, but their number is
still limited to what is visible in the variables view. So the impact
should be negligible.
